As hotel operations manager, you play a critical role in ensuring the smooth management of day-to-day processes and gaining a coordinated approach to back-end organization transactions. The duties of hotel operations manager vary depending on sector and organization type. However, they often involve tasks associated with planning, organizing and coordinating, and executing operational activities.
Automation in operations management delegates routine and repetitive tasks to technology. Check out the data entry operation: using a tool like airSlate for automatic data entry can replace hours of manual labor. This leads to increased time productivity, minimized error rate, and an overall boost in operational efficiency. Behind this technology can be anything from Robotic Process Automation (RPA) to Machine Learning (ML) or even Artificial Intelligence (AI). Metaphorically speaking, an operations manager is a conductor orchestrating a grand symphony—ensuring every instrument plays its part correctly and at the right time so that the entire orchestra creates a synergetic sound or, in this case, a successful organization. Operations management encompasses anything from handling financials to ensuring the delivery of an organization services according to the set deadlines and under budget. A skilled hotel operations manager is an important addition to any organization willing to simplify its back-office activity and improve its overall productivity.
